Peter Lehmann
The special charm of the Barossa Valley can be tasted in the wines crafted on this estate. Enjoy tasting the produce while overlooking the winery’s native gardens.
Jacob's Creek Vineyards
Enjoy a wine-centric experience at this world-renowned winery: Learn tasting tips, tour historic vineyards, discover the winemaking process and taste delectable gourmet food.
Yalumba Wines
Meander through the historic gardens of the oldest family-owned winery in Australia and discover elegant and nuanced wines from one of the country’s award-winning vineyards.
